So, 'The Fall' (2024) dives into some pretty heavy themes. It's about this amateur photographer—really raw, brash vibe—who's grappling with her mom's suicide. The pacing feels deliberate, allowing for that deep emotional exploration. The atmosphere is thick with melancholy, yet there's this flicker of hope as she tries to navigate her self-destructive tendencies. The performances are quite compelling, bringing out that struggle for acceptance and love. It's distinctive in how it blends personal trauma with the artistic journey, and it also relies on practical effects to create a more grounded feel. You can tell there was a lot of heart put into it, even if the director is still a bit of a mystery.
